Former Newcastle striker Alan Shearer represented England at two European Championships during an 8 year international career.

His first Euro appearance was in 1996 with England the host nation.

He finished the tournament as top scorer with 5 goals; 4 of which had been scored in the group stages and one more against Germany in the semi finals.

Shearer scored his 6th and 7th European Championship goals in 2000, in group stage games against Germany and Romania.

He retired from international duty after Euro 2000 with 30 goals and 63 caps for England.

His illustrious 18 year club career saw him play for Southampton and Blackburn before finishing his career with boyhood club Newcastle.
